Durchsuchbare Dokumentation aufrufen

Zurück zur Dokumentationsübersicht

RAM nachträglich anpassen (JDK)

Achtung: Beeinträchtigung des Systembetriebs durch Zuweisung von zu wenig RAM. Das System läuft in einen Out-Of-Memory, wenn Sie zu wenig RAM zuweisen, und ist dann nicht mehr benutzbar. Weisen Sie minimal 4 GB zu. Für Produktivumgebungen sind mindestens 8 GB empfohlen, je nach Verbrauch, Datengrößen und Anzahl an Benutzern auch mehr.

Läuft agorum core langsam, ist nicht genügend RAM vorhanden. Im agorum core support tool sehen Sie, welche Einstellungen für den RAM gelten, und passen die Einstellungen über spezielle Dateien an.

Übersicht RAM-Nutzung im agorum core support tool

Anhand des Eintrags JVM Free Memory lesen Sie von links nach rechts den momentanen Wert, das eingetragene Minimum und Maximum sowie den Durchschnitt der RAM-Nutzung ab.

Einstellungen zum RAM anpassen


Das System ermittelt den Java-Speicher nicht aus der Datei roi_jboss, daher müssen Sie den zur Verfügung stehenden Speicher wie nachfolgend beschrieben nochmals angeben. Näheres dazu entnehmen Sie den Kommentaren der Datei mysql-jdbc-service.xml.

Sie benötigen einen Editor, um die Einstellungen vorzunehmen, etwa VI für Linux oder Notepad++ für Windows.

  1. Beenden Sie agorum core.
  2. Öffnen Sie per Rechtsklick folgende Dateien in einem Editor:

    Linux
    Installationspfad/agorum/agorumcore/scripts/roi_jboss

    Windows
    Installationspfad\agorum\agorumcore\scripts/roi_jboss.bat
  3. Suchen Sie diese Zeile:
    JAVA_OPTS="${JAVA_OPTS} -Xrs -Xms8192m -Xmx8192m -Djava.awt.headless=true [...]
    Xms
    Minimum

    Xmx
    Maximum
  4. Passen Sie die Werte an und weisen Sie Minimum und Maximum den gleichen Wert zu.
  5. Speichern und schließen Sie die Datei.
  6. Öffnen Sie die Datei:
    <INST-DIR>/jboss/server/default/deploy/jms/mysql-jdbc-service.xml
  7. Legen Sie bei den nachfolgenden Einträgen die gleichen Werte wie bei Schritt 4 fest:
    <attribute name="HighMemoryMark">8192</attribute>
    <attribute name="MaxMemoryMark">8192</attribute>
  8. Speichern und schließen Sie die Datei.
  9. Starten Sie agorum core neu.
  10. Prüfen Sie im agorum core support tool, ob das System die Werte korrekt übernommen hat.